Ruby on Rails 5 - BDD, RSpec and Capybara

Learn behavior-driven development by developing realtime Rails applications
4.19 (533 reviews)
Udemy
platform
English
language
Web Development
category
instructor
Ruby on Rails 5 - BDD, RSpec and Capybara
4 172
students
15 hours
content
Dec 2017
last update
$19.99
regular price

Why take this course?

🚀 Ruby on Rails 5 - BDD, RSpec and Capybara: Master Real-time Rails Applications! 🚀


Course Headline:

🌟 Learn Behavior-Driven Development by Developing Realtime Rails Applications 🌟


Introduction to BDD with Rails 5: Rails 5 with real-time features is finally here! Dive into the world of Behavior Driven Development (BDD) and learn to build web applications using the popular Ruby on Rails framework. This course offers a comprehensive guide to BDD, which is crucial for clear communication between developers and stakeholders, and it's all wrapped up with the latest Rails 5 features, including ActionCable for real-time functionality.


Why Choose BDD for Web Applications? BDD is a game-changer in web development. It allows for feature specs to be written in plain English, making it accessible for end users to understand and contribute to the development process. This collaborative approach not only enhances communication but also ensures that the application behaves exactly as intended from the outset.


Who Is This Course For? This course is tailored for Rails enthusiasts who have a foundational understanding of Ruby on Rails or web application development. Whether you're a beginner or an intermediate developer looking to refine your skills, this course will guide you through BDD, automated testing with RSpec and Capybara, and the use of tools like Guard, even if you're not yet familiar with them.


Why Advanced Rails Developers Should Take This Course:

  • 🌐 Rails 5: Get hands-on experience with the latest version of Rails, focusing on its real-time features.
  • 📈 Behavior Driven Development (BDD): Master the principles of BDD and see how they apply across different frameworks.
  • RSpec & Capybara: Gain expertise in automated testing with these essential Rails tools.
  • 🎬 User Behavior Simulation: Learn to emulate browser-based user behaviors to complete processes from start to finish.
  • 🛠️ Resume Booster: Show potential employers your commitment and proficiency in BDD and RSpec, skills highly valued by the Rails community.
  • ✔️ Comprehensive Features: Build all features based on automated testing specs, not just selected ones.
  • 🏗️ Build Two Web Apps: Develop two complex, functional web applications from scratch, including a featured workout social media app.

Key Aspects of the Course:

  • 🌐 Rails 5.0 & ActionCable: Learn to implement Rails 5 features with real-time capabilities using a cloud-based IDE.
  • 🔗 Migrations, Associations: Understand how to handle migrations and associations, including one-to-many and many-to-many relationships.
  • 🚀 And Much More! We cover all this and so much more to ensure you're equipped with the latest cutting-edge techniques in Rails web app development.

Join the Community of Rails Experts: Don't miss out on this opportunity to elevate your Rails skills and stay ahead in the fast-paced world of web development. Enroll now and start building real-time, feature-rich applications that stand out! 💻✨


Enroll Today: Embark on your journey to becoming a Rails expert with BDD, RSpec, and Capybara. Secure your spot in this transformative course and take the next step in your web development career. Let's build something remarkable together! 🚀🎉

Course Gallery

Ruby on Rails 5 - BDD, RSpec and Capybara – Screenshot 1
Screenshot 1Ruby on Rails 5 - BDD, RSpec and Capybara
Ruby on Rails 5 - BDD, RSpec and Capybara – Screenshot 2
Screenshot 2Ruby on Rails 5 - BDD, RSpec and Capybara
Ruby on Rails 5 - BDD, RSpec and Capybara – Screenshot 3
Screenshot 3Ruby on Rails 5 - BDD, RSpec and Capybara
Ruby on Rails 5 - BDD, RSpec and Capybara – Screenshot 4
Screenshot 4Ruby on Rails 5 - BDD, RSpec and Capybara

Loading charts...

937586
udemy ID
22/08/2016
course created date
21/11/2019
course indexed date
Bot
course submited by